Itinerary
Day 1 — Tuesday, 22nd April – Welcome to Istanbul
Transfer to your hotel.
Meet your tour guide and group in the evening.
Overnight in Istanbul
Day 2 — Wednesday, 23rd April – Istanbul Old City Tour
Hagia Sophia – A marvel of Byzantine and Islamic history.
Topkapi Palace – Including the Harem and Hagia Irene Church.
Hippodrome – The heart of Byzantine chariot racing.
Grand Bazaar – One of the world's oldest and largest markets.
Optional: Join a Turkish Folklore Night with live music and performances.
Overnight in Istanbul
Day 3 — Thursday, 24th April – Gallipoli Battlefields Tour
Visit key WWI battlefields and memorial sites, including:ANZAC Cove
Lone Pine Memorial (Australia)
Chunuk Bair Memorial (New Zealand)
The Nek & Johnston’s Jolly
Original trenches and tunnels
Overnight in Canakkale
Day 4 — Friday, 25th April – ANZAC Day Dawn Service at Gallipoli
Experience the solemn silence as the commemoration begins.
Attend the Australian and New Zealand Memorial Services at Lone Pine & Chunuk Bair.
Return to the hotel in the afternoon.
Overnight in Çanakkale
Day 5 — Saturday, 26th April – Troy & Troy Museum Tour
Troy Museum – Showcasing remarkable archaeological finds from Troy.
Walk through the legendary city walls, stand where heroes like Achilles and Hector once fought, and admire the ruins of temples and theaters.
Overnight in Kusadasi
Day 6 — Sunday, 27th April – Ephesus, Sirince & Kusadasi
Library of Celsus
The Temple of Artemis (one of the Seven Wonders of the Ancient World)
Explore Şirince, a charming former Greek village, famous for fruit wines.
Visit a traditional carpet weaving center to learn about this Turkish art.
Overnight in Kusadasi
Day 7 — Monday, 28th April – Pamukkale & Hierapolis Tour
Explore the breathtaking white travertine terraces of Pamukkale (Cotton Castle).
Discover the ancient city of Hierapolis, including:The Necropolis (largest ancient cemetery in Anatolia)
The Roman Theatre
Cleopatra’s Thermal Pool – Enjoy an optional dip in healing thermal waters.
Transfer to Denizli Airport for your domestic flight to Istanbul.
Overnight in Istanbul
Day 8 — Tuesday, 29th April – Departure from Istanbul
Transfer to Istanbul Airport (IST) or Sabiha Gökcen Airport (SAW) for departure.
Farewell to new friends and unforgettable memories!
